Project Overview
In celebration of 60 years of impactful community engagement, Stark Community Foundation and ArtsinStark request qualifications from artists or artist teams to create a site-specific mural that symbolically illustrates the core values and mission of Stark Community Foundation for this milestone anniversary. To further complement the mural’s symbolism the project will include a scheduled event that allows community members to participate in its creation with the guidance of the project’s installation team and support staff. The proposed location will be facing the largest green space in downtown Canton, of which this mural will be a feature. The reimaging of the space continues themes related to the work of Stark Community Foundation, as it is slated to become a flexible use art and community space to serve the programming needs of organizations and individuals whose work is in alignment with ArtsinStark’s new Arts & strategy.

Vision for the art
Our vision for this large-scale mural, commemorating the 60th anniversary of Stark Community Foundation, is to create a vibrant and engaging mural that captures our community’s welcoming, resilient, and collaborative spirit. By involving local residents in its creation during a public event, we aim to foster a strong sense of ownership and belonging, ensuring the mural becomes a lasting representation of our community’s ability to grow and evolve by working together, hand in hand. We envision a mural that symbolizes unity, sparks community pride, and builds upon Stark County’s positive momentum. This collective art project will celebrate the diverse people, places, experiences, and shared values that make our community special.
Inspiration Words: welcoming, inclusion, community, vibrant, collaboration, celebratory, unity, connection

Selection Process
A committee of Stark Community Foundation and ArtsinStark staff, board members, art experts and stakeholders will review applications that are complete and met the submission deadline (no incomplete or late submissions will be considered). After the initial review the committee will select 2 or 3 finalists. Finalists will be contacted with information regarding the final steps, deadlines, and criteria for this portion of the process.
